Understanding Uncoated Duplex Board and Its Core Properties

Uncoated duplex board represents a premium grade paperboard composed of dual-layer construction with mechanically processed pulp. Its characteristic rigidity and superior strength-to-weight ratio stem from a complex fiber bonding structure formed during manufacturing. Unlike coated alternatives, this substrate maintains natural porosity allowing excellent absorbency - particularly useful for offset printing applications demanding quick ink setting. Recent industry analyses indicate that global production capacity has grown by 12% since 2020, reaching 9.3 million metric tons annually, primarily driven by Asia-Pacific suppliers.

This material differentiates itself through internal ply stratification: the top layer typically consists of 40-60% bleached chemical pulp for print surface refinement, while the bottom layer incorporates 70-85% semi-bleached or unbleached kraft fibers to optimize structural integrity. Q: What is uncoated duplex board used for?

A: Uncoated duplex board is a sturdy, two-layered paperboard primarily used for packaging, cartons, and boxes. Its uncoated surface makes it ideal for printing labels and logos. It’s also eco-friendly due to its recyclable nature.
